魔術常量 php向它運行的任何腳本提供了大量的預定義常量了,我們常用的php魔術常量有 __CLASS__ __FUNCTION__ __LINE__ __FILE__ __DIR__ __METHOD__了,本文章通過php實例向大家介紹php魔術常量
實例:
class MoShu{ public function moshu() { echo '當前類名:' . __CLASS__ . "<br />"; echo '當前方法名:' . __FUNCTION__ . "<br />"; echo '當前文件中所在的行數:' . __LINE__ . "<br />"; echo '當前文件絕對路徑:' . __FILE__ . "<br />"; echo '當前文件所在的絕對路徑的文件夾:' . __DIR__ . "<br />"; echo '返回類名::方法名:' . __METHOD__ . "<br />"; } } $moshu = new moshu(); $moshu->moshu();
將代碼復制到這裡運行一把
結果如下:
當前類名:MoShu 當前方法名:moshu 當前文件中所在的行數:10 當前文件絕對路徑:D:\xampp\htdocs\test\moshu.php 當前文件所在的絕對路徑的文件夾:D:\xampp\htdocs\test 返回類名::方法名:MoShu::moshu